If you want to base your entire analysis on 37 games with one of the biggest dumpster fire organizations in hockey history, be my guest. I will look at their entire careers, 600+ games instead.
Hall isn't just a scorer- look at his stats. He only has one season as a top-ten goalscorer, two seasons in the top-ten in assists, and three seasons as a top-ten point scorer.
Krejci has never been a top-ten point scorer and twice top-ten in assists.
If you look at their careers, Hall and Krejci have identical assists per game. However, Hall is a much better goal scorer.
Hall even has three seasons equal to or better than Krejci's best season of assists per game.[TBODY] [/TBODY]
Player GPG APG PPG Hall 0.34 0.54 0.88 Krejci 0.22 0.54 0.76
So calling him a goal scorer is really misunderstanding what type of player Hall is, Hall can do it all offensively.
Hall would get fewer points with Coyle, but not for the reason you think. If he played on the third line, he would see reduced ice time and a reduced offensive ice time. If Coyle and Hall were on the second line, Hall might score more points than with Krejci. If a goal was scored, Hall would be the person that created it 95% of the time, and now he is sharing that with Krejci.
People think offence is infinite, but it is finite. Better players mean a better team, not better individual stats. There are only so many offensive situations to take advantage of in a game and limited ice time to do it. In some instances, having worse players can inflate offensive stats because a good player will play every offensive opportunity.
